Crafting Guide

Paper Template Instructions

Folding Tips

  • Score Before Folding: Lightly score along fold lines using a ruler and a blunt tool (e.g., a butter knife or scoring tool). This ensures cleaner, more precise folds and prevents paper cracking.

File Specifications

  • High-Resolution Formats: Our digital files are provided in 300 DPI resolution, available in JPG, PNG, and PDF formats.
  • Recommended Format: Use the PDF file for printing to achieve the best results, ensuring sharp and accurate output.

Paper Recommendations

  • Regular Paper for Miniatures: Print miniatures on standard paper for optimal folding and assembly. Avoid glossy photo paper, as it may cause ink to smudge or tear during folding.
  • Small Items: Use 120g matte coated paper for small-scale items to balance durability and ease of folding.
  • Larger Items: For boxes, miniature stands, and photo miniature kits, print on 170g card stock paper for added sturdiness and a professional finish.

Printing Tips

  • Ensure your printer settings are set to “Best Quality” and “Actual Size” to maintain the intended dimensions and clarity.
  • Test print on scrap paper to verify alignment and color accuracy before using your chosen paper.

3D Print Template Instructions

Printing Tips

Enable "Support" and a "3mm Brim" in your slicer settings to ensure stability and prevent printing issues.

All 3D STL files have been tested on the Bambu Lab A1 Mini. If using a different printer, you may need to adjust slicer settings for optimal results.
